UAE- Dewa Dh360m pipe project on schedule


(MENAFN- Khaleej Times)  The Dubai Electricity and Water Authority, or Dewa, has announced that its new Dh360 million water pipeline project is progressing as per schedule. The project envisages supplying, implementing and extending a water transmission network by 67km in several areas of Dubai. "The Dewa aims to raise its operational capacity to contribute to the sustainable growth of the emirate of Dubai. To date, we have extended some 25km of water pipelines, about 36.8 per cent of the total, for our new project," managing director and chief executive officer Saeed Mohammed Al Tayer said. "The project is going as planned, and the final phase of execution is taking place in 14 months."
